Convert 117 56/10 as an improper fraction

To turn the mixed number 117 56/10 into an improper fraction, use these simple steps:

First, multiply the whole number by the denominator of the fractional part: 117 × 10 = 1170.

After that, add the result to the numerator of the fractional part: 1170 + 56 = 1226.

Next, Write the sum of the previous step on the original denominator: 1226/10.
